JavaScript项目448_Project_1开发介绍

需积分: 5 0 下载量 33 浏览量 更新于2024-12-24 收藏 679KB ZIP 举报
资源摘要信息:"448_Project_1" 根据提供的文件信息,我们可以推断出以下知识点: 1. **项目标题**: - 标题为“448_Project_1”,这通常意味着项目可能是与计算机科学、软件开发或IT相关的一个实际作业或项目。"448"可能是指课程编号、项目编号或者是某种特定的技术或框架的代号。 2. **项目描述**: - 描述部分没有给出具体信息,仅显示为"448_Project_1"。由于缺乏详细描述,我们可以假设这是一个与JavaScript相关的项目。在IT行业,JavaScript是一种广泛使用的前端开发脚本语言,用于增强网页的交互性和动态效果。它能够创建动态内容,处理用户输入,操作DOM(文档对象模型),并能够与后端技术如Node.js结合,用于开发服务器端应用程序。 3. **技术标签**: - 该文件的标签为“JavaScript”,这进一步确认了项目的核心技术使用了JavaScript。JavaScript是互联网上最流行的编程语言之一,几乎所有现代网站都依赖JavaScript来提供动态内容和用户界面。它不仅可以运行在浏览器中,还能够通过各种JavaScript运行时环境在服务器上运行,比如Node.js。此外,了解JavaScript的生态系统也非常重要,这包括对流行的前端框架(如React, Angular, Vue.js等)和工具(如Babel, Webpack, NPM等)的了解。 4. **文件压缩包信息**: - 提供的文件名称为“448_Project_1-master”,这表明我们有一个版本控制仓库的名称,很可能使用了Git。在软件开发中,版本控制是必不可少的,它允许多个开发者协作管理源代码的变更。"master"指的是仓库中的主要分支,通常被视为项目的稳定版或最终版。 5. **开发环境和工具**: - 根据项目涉及JavaScript,我们可能需要熟悉一些常见的开发工具和环境。这些包括但不限于: - 编辑器或集成开发环境(IDE),如Visual Studio Code, WebStorm, Sublime Text等。 - 版本控制系统,比如Git,以及托管服务如GitHub或GitLab。 - 包管理工具如npm或yarn,它们用于管理项目依赖并运行构建脚本。 - 前端构建工具如Webpack,它用于模块打包、编译和优化JavaScript项目。 - 调试工具和扩展程序,这在浏览器中调试JavaScript代码时尤其重要。 6. **项目可能涉及的JavaScript技术**: - 根据标签和描述,项目可能涉及的基础技术包括ECMAScript标准、DOM操作、事件处理、AJAX和JSON数据交换。 - 高级话题可能包括前端框架的使用、异步编程模型(如Promises和async/await),以及Node.js中的服务器端JavaScript开发。 - 随着前端框架的流行,可能还需要了解如React的状态管理(如Redux或Context API)、虚拟DOM的原理,以及前端路由的实现(如React Router)。 7. **项目可能的交付物和结果**: - 项目可能需要交付一系列的文件和代码,包括HTML、CSS、JavaScript文件,以及可能的JSON配置文件和图像资源。 - 如果涉及Node.js开发,还可能包括package.json文件、服务器端JavaScript文件(.js文件)、测试用例文件等。 8. **项目管理和协作**: - 在项目开发过程中,团队协作是一个关键环节。了解如何通过pull requests、code reviews和持续集成(CI/CD)等方法来提高代码质量、确保项目顺利进行也非常重要。 由于信息有限,上述内容是基于文件标题、描述和标签所能推测出的最可能的知识点。对于实际项目内容、具体技术要求和实现细节,还需要进一步的具体文件或项目细节来分析。